Description

Description Reports to the Vice Chair of Development Operations. Serves as a senior executive advisor to the Chief Development Officer (CDO) and partners closely with the Chief Financial Officer (CFO) and Enterprise Finance leadership. Provides executive leadership for Development’s philanthropic financial operations, including direct supervision of the Gift Processing function and close partnership with Development Finance. Leads through a matrixed leadership structure and operates with delegated authority to set strategic direction, policies, and governance for philanthropic financial operations across the Department of Development. Position Overview (Major Functions and Non-Essential Functions): The Executive Director-Business Operations establishes and oversees the strategic framework that ensures all philanthropic revenue – across gifts, pledges, endowments, and complex giving vehicles – is managed with integrity, transparency, and full regulatory compliance in support of Mayo Clinic’s mission. As an executive advisor, the incumbent partners with the CDO, CFO, and other leaders to inform institutional decision-making related to philanthropic revenue, philanthropic forecasting, and transformational giving strategies. The role exercises significant autonomy and authority in setting direction, approving financial models and assumptions, and establishing enterprise-wide standards for gift administration, financial reporting, and risk management. This position combines financial strategy, executive advisory responsibility, and managerial oversight. The Executive Director leads through influence in a highly matrixed environment, balancing long-range strategy with stewardship of critical day-to-day operations that support Mayo Clinic’s philanthropic and financial sustainability. Qualifications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Finance, Accounting, or related field required. Ten (10) or more years of progressive leadership experience in nonprofit finance, healthcare finance, or philanthropic financial administration, including demonstrated enterprise-level responsibility. Significant experience advising senior executives and influencing decision-making is required. Proven experience modeling and structuring complex, transformational gift agreements (e.g., multi-year pledges, conditional gifts, endowments) and in forecasting and developing long-range financial plans for a complex organization. Demonstrated success leading senior leaders and managing multi-layered teams within a matrixed environment is required.
